The short version
With 21,003 people, Tarpon Springs is a city in Florida. At a median age of 45.4, this is an older place than the country as a whole. Owners hold 78% of the housing stock. The population is up 17% since 1990. Median home value sits at $92,900. 20%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

Frequently asked
How many people live in Tarpon Springs, Florida? Tarpon Springs, Florida has about 21,003 residents according to the 2000 Census.
What is the median household income in Tarpon Springs, Florida? The typical household in Tarpon Springs, Florida earns about $38,251 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Tarpon Springs, Florida expensive? In Tarpon Springs, Florida, the median home is worth about $92,900, and the typical rent is about $528 a month.
How educated are people in Tarpon Springs, Florida? About 20.5% of adults age 25 and over in Tarpon Springs, Florida h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Tarpon Springs, Florida? About 9.8% of people in Tarpon Springs, Florida live below the federal poverty line.
Has Tarpon Springs, Florida grown since 1990? Yes, Tarpon Springs, Florida has grown since 1990. The population has added about 3,097 residents, a change of about 17 percent over that period.
